Not being anal or anything, but just wanted to point out a couple of things. The Asian releases of Avatars are Ironpacks. The UK version is the only one that is a Steelbook. What's the difference? Ironpacks tend to be slightly inferior in their quality (if you're picky). Take a look at the Ironpack's spine and you'll notice the metal cutting is less refined, and even misaligned in some cases. The metal sheets are also thinner and feel less solid (soft). The Steelbook on the other hand are much better in quality and build. Just thought I'd share that.
